Amwell is an online healthcare platform that uses telemedicine services, consisting of psychological health services. Amwell’s mental health services are supplied by certified therapists, but the platform does not specialize in psychological health like BetterHelp does. In addition, Amwell’s mental health services are only offered in specific states, while BetterHelp is available across the country.

Therapy can be advantageous for a wide variety of mental health conditions. In this short article, we’ll explore 10 different conditions that people may have and how therapy can assist.

Anxiety
Anxiety is a common psychological health condition that impacts countless people worldwide. Treatment can assist by offering a safe space to discuss your sensations and emotions. A therapist can assist you determine unfavorable thought patterns and behaviors and deal with you to establish coping methods and positive routines.

PTSD
PTSD, or post-traumatic stress disorder, is a psychological health condition that can develop after experiencing or experiencing a distressing occasion. Treatment can assist by offering a safe area to process the injury and develop coping strategies to handle the symptoms of PTSD.

OCD
OCD, or obsessive-compulsive condition, is a mental health condition identified by compulsive habits and intrusive thoughts. Treatment can assist by teaching you how to determine and manage these habits and thoughts, in addition to develop coping strategies to manage the symptoms of OCD.

Bipolar illness
Bipolar affective disorder is a psychological health condition identified by severe state of mind swings, ranging from depressive episodes to manic episodes. Therapy can assist by supplying support and assistance in handling these state of mind swings, establishing coping strategies, and improving communication abilities.

Eating disorders
Eating disorders, such as anorexia and bulimia, are psychological health conditions that can have severe physical consequences. Treatment can assist by resolving the underlying emotional and psychological issues that add to the eating disorder, in addition to developing methods to manage the physical signs.

Substance abuse
Drug abuse can be a hard routine to break, but therapy can be an efficient tool in handling dependency. Treatment can assist by resolving the underlying emotional and mental concerns that contribute to substance abuse, along with developing strategies to manage cravings and sets off.

Relationship issues
Relationship issues, such as interaction problems and conflict, can have a substantial impact on mental health. Treatment can assist by offering a safe space to discuss these issues and develop methods to improve communication and resolve dispute.

Sorrow and loss
Grief and loss can be a hard experience to navigate, however treatment can assist by supplying assistance and assistance through the mourning procedure. A therapist can help you recognize and handle the emotions related to grief and loss, as well as develop coping techniques to move on.

Tension management
Stress is a common experience for many individuals, however it can have negative impacts on psychological health. Treatment can help by teaching relaxation methods and establishing coping strategies to manage stress, as well as recognizing and addressing the underlying mental and emotional issues that contribute to tension.

In conclusion, treatment can be an efficient tool in managing a large range of psychological health conditions, from depression and anxiety to substance abuse and relationship concerns. Think about seeking the assistance and guidance of a certified therapist if you are struggling with your psychological health.
